Sentence examples for an increased recognition from inspiring English sources

The phrase "an increased recognition" is correct and usable in written English.
It can be used when discussing a rise in awareness or acknowledgment of a particular issue, concept, or individual.
Example: "There has been an increased recognition of the importance of mental health in recent years."
Alternatives: "a greater acknowledgment" or "an enhanced awareness".
